プロが教える店舗&オフィスのセキュリティ対策術

シェルの超初心者です。

現在MySQLの特権ユーザー(root)にパスワードが設定されているかどうか知るには、どのようなコマンド(方法)を使えばよいのですか?
サーバは、レンタルサーバです。
CentOS 5.3(Red Hat Enterprise Linux 5と別コマンドになる場合は、Redhatのコマンドも教えて下さい。)
PHP 5.1.x

MySQLの特権ユーザー(root)にパスワードを設定する方法は、下記サイトでわかりました。
http://y-kit.jp/saba/xp/mysqlsetup.htm#root

よろしくお願いします。

A 回答 (1件)

レンタルサーバにコマンドを打てるわけですね?


mysql -u rootで入れなければパスワード設定されてると思いますが、
他に確認方法としては
mysql -u YourAccount -p
use mysql
select password from user where user='root';
返ってきたカラムが空なら、パスワードはなしですね。

この回答への補足

kuroizellさん
ご回答、ありがとうございました。

>select password from user where user='root';
上記のようにすると以下のようなメッセージが帰ってきますが、どういうことでしょうか?
ERROR 1046 (3D000): No database selected

よろしくお願いします。

補足日時:2010/03/21 13:55
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

関連するカテゴリからQ&Aを探す